Effect of the carbon 1s core hole on the polarized x-ray spectra of HOPG - theory and experiment — •Dominik Legut1, Christine Jansing2, Hans-Christoph Mertins2, Andreas Gaupp2, Peter M. Oppeneer3, Heiko Timmers4, and Hud Wahab41IT4Innovations Center, VSB-TU Ostrava, 17.listopadu 15, CZ 70833 Ostrava, Czech Republic — 2FH Münster, Stegerwaldstr. 39, D-48565 Steinfurt, Germany — 3Dept. of Physics and Astronomy, Box 530, S-751 21 Uppsala, Sweden — 4Univ. of New South Wales Canberra, Australia

Bandstructure calculations using the WIEN2K code have been performed to study the polarized x-ray reflection spectra of highly oriented pyrolytic graphite (HOPG). Varying the amount of the included 1s core hole we find that the DFT calculations provide good agreement with experimentally obtained x-ray spectra [1]. The change of x-ray polarization upon reflection of linearly polarized synchrotron radiation can be become as huge as a birefringent rotation of polarization plane of up to 140, and the polarization changes from linear to nearly fully circular polarization. The best calculated results are obtained for a partial core hole per excitation. The distinct contributions from the A and B sites of HOPG to the spectra are discussed as well.
